Abstract
The embodiment of the present invention provides a kind of picture adjustment methods and device based on RGBW panels, and this method includes:Determine at least one color included in pending image;According to the actual saturation degree of each color at least one color, the actual saturation degree of the acquisition pending image;According to the theoretical saturation degree of each color at least one color, the theoretical saturation degree of the acquisition pending image;According to the actual saturation degree of the pending image and the theoretical saturation degree of the pending image, adjustment parameter is determined;The gamma values before the flex point and flex point of the pending image are determined according to the adjustment parameter.Colored brightness in image for improving RGBW Display panels.

Background technology
At present, in order to lift the light transmittance of panel in display and reduce the cost of backlight module in display, RGBW
Panel is widely used in the display.
Include red sub-pixel, green sub-pixels and blue subpixels in RGB panels, each sub-pixel can lead to
Cross liquid crystal molecule and overturn the color so that needed for RGB Display panels.Compared to RGB panels, white son is added in RGBW panels
Pixel, white sub-pixels can not be presented any colour, when white sub-pixels are lighted, improve the printing opacity of RGBW panels
Rate.When needing to show colored, all sub-pixels can be overturn in RGB panels, the colour needed with display so that
The colour of RGB Display panels is brighter.But in RGBW Display panel colours, presence and white due to white sub-pixels
Any colour can not be presented in pixel, therefore, cause colored dark in RGBW Display panel images, cause RGBW panels
Display effect is poor.

For the ease of the understanding to the application, RGBW panels are introduced with reference to Fig. 1 first.Fig. 1 is implemented for the present invention
The structural representation for the RGBW panels that example provides.Refer to Fig. 1, RGBW panels include red sub-pixel, green sub-pixels,
Blue subpixels and white sub-pixels.Wherein, a pixel can include two sub-pixels, for example, such as the pixel A institute in Fig. 1
Show;One pixel can also include 2.5 sub-pixels, for example, shown in the pixel B in Fig. 1.It should be noted that for one
RGBW panels, the number of pixels that all pixels include are identical, i.e. all pixels all include two sub- pictures in a RGBW panel
All pixels all include 2.5 sub-pixels in element, or a RGBW panel.In RGBW panels, red sub-pixel, green
Pixel, blue subpixels can be overturn to show different colors, and white sub-pixels are only able to display white.

Fig. 2 is the schematic flow sheet one of the picture adjustment methods provided in an embodiment of the present invention based on RGBW panels.It please join
See Fig. 2, this method can include:
S201, determine at least one color included in pending image.
The executive agent of the embodiment of the present invention can be that the image adjusting mechanism based on RGBW panels (adjust by hereinafter referred image
Regulating device), the image adjusting mechanism can be arranged in the terminal device with RGBW panels, for example, terminal device can be
The equipment such as TV, computer, mobile phone.Optionally, image adjusting mechanism can be realized by software, or, image adjusting mechanism can
With being implemented in combination with by software and hardware.
Optionally, pending image can be the frame of video in the video to be played of TV, or TV is to be shown
Static page etc..
Optionally, at least one color that pending image includes can be determined by following feasible implementation:
The tone of each pixel in pending image is obtained, the tone range according to where the tone of each pixel, is determined each
Color corresponding to individual pixel, according to color corresponding to each pixel, determine at least one face included in pending image
Color, wherein, a tone range corresponds to a kind of color.
Optionally, for any one pixel in pending image, pending image can be obtained by equation below
In a pixel tone h:
By equation below, according to the r values of the pixel, g values, b values, max values and min values, the tone h of the pixel is determined:
Wherein, r is the numerical value of R in pixel, and g is the numerical value of G in pixel, and b is the numerical value of B in pixel, in max r, g, b
Maximum numerical value, minimum numerical value in min r, g, b.
The corresponding color of tone range in embodiments of the present invention, tone range and color can be pre-set
Corresponding relation, for example, it is assumed that having divided 10 colors, the corresponding relation of 10 color and tint scopes can be as shown in table 1:
Table 1
For each pixel in pending image, the tone range according to where the tone of pixel, each is determined
Color corresponding to pixel, for example, it is assumed that the tone of a pixel is between h9-h10, it may be determined that color corresponding to the pixel
For blueness.
According to the color of each pixel object, at least one color that pending image includes is determined.For example, it is assumed that
Pending image includes 1000 pixels, wherein color corresponding to 300 pixels is blueness, color corresponding to 400 pixels
For red, color corresponding to 200 pixels is yellow, and color corresponding to 100 pixels is white, then can determine pending figure
As at least one color included is:Blueness, red, yellow and white.
S202, the actual saturation degree according to each color at least one color, the reality for obtaining pending image are satisfied
And degree.
Optionally, the actual saturation degree of each color is first obtained, then the actual saturation degree sum of each color is true
It is set to the actual saturation degree of pending image.
Optionally, for any one color, pixel corresponding to the color can be first determined, and according to corresponding to the color
The number of pixel corresponding to the saturation degree of pixel and the color, determine the actual saturation degree of the color.
Optionally, for any one pixel in pending image, any one picture can be obtained by equation below
The saturation degree s of element:
Wherein, numerical value maximum in max r, g, b, minimum numerical value in min r, g, b, r are the numerical value of R in pixel, g
For the numerical value of G in pixel, b is the numerical value of B in pixel.
Optionally, for the n color in pending image, it can determine that n color is corresponding by equation below
Actual saturation degree Sn:
Wherein, inmaxFor the number of pixel corresponding to n color, sniFor corresponding to n color, ith pixel
Saturation degree.
S203, the theoretical saturation degree according to each color at least one color, the theory for obtaining pending image are satisfied
And degree.
Optionally, each color has its corresponding theoretical saturation degree, can obtain each at least one color
Theoretical saturation degree corresponding to color, the theory that theoretical saturation degree sum corresponding to each color is defined as pending image is satisfied
And degree.
For example, it is assumed that the color that pending image includes is:Blueness, red, yellow and white, it is further assumed that blueness is corresponding
Theoretical saturation degree be s1, theoretical saturation degree corresponding to red be s2, and theoretical saturation degree corresponding to yellow is s3, it is white corresponding to
Theoretical saturation degree is s4, then the theoretical saturation degree of pending image is s1+s2+s3+s4.
S204, according to the actual saturation degree of pending image and the theoretical saturation degree of pending image, determine adjustment parameter.
Optionally, can be by the ratio of the actual saturation degree of pending image and the theoretical saturation degree of pending image, really
It is set to adjustment parameter.
Gamma values before S205, the flex point and flex point for determining according to adjustment parameter pending image.
Optionally, the flex point of pending image refers to corresponding minimum image brightness during image saturation.
Below, the gamma with reference to shown in Fig. 3, the flex point of pending image is described in detail.
Fig. 3 is gamma schematic diagram provided in an embodiment of the present invention.Fig. 3 is referred to, transverse axis is the brightness of input, is indulged
Axle is the brightness of output.When gamma values are different, the gamma of image also differs.
The gamma that gamma values are 4 is referred to, input brightness corresponding to A points is 4.5.When input brightness is less than 4.5
When, with the increase of input brightness, input brightness also increases.When brightness is more than 4.5, with the increase of input brightness, input
Brightness no longer increases, i.e. A points are the flex point for the gamma that gamma values are 4.
The gamma that gamma values are 1 is referred to, input brightness corresponding to B points is 5.5.When input brightness is less than 5.5
When, with the increase of input brightness, input brightness also increases.When brightness is more than 5.5, with the increase of input brightness, input
Brightness no longer increases, i.e. B points are the flex point for the gamma that gamma values are 1.
The gamma that gamma values are 2 is referred to, input brightness corresponding to C points is 4.6.When input brightness is less than 4.6
When, with the increase of input brightness, input brightness also increases.When brightness is more than 4.6, with the increase of input brightness, input
Brightness no longer increases, i.e. C points are the flex point for the gamma that gamma values are 2.
The gamma values of image are a kind of characteristic of image, can be realized by adjusting the gamma values of image to image
Gamma enters edlin, to carry out the method for non-linear tone editor to image.By adjusting the gamma values of image not only
The brightness of color can be adjusted, dark parts and light-colored part in picture signal can also be detected, and increases both ratios,
So as to improve picture contrast effect.
Optionally, the flex point of pending image can according to equation below one, be determined:
Wherein, a is adjustment parameter, and β is parameter preset.
Optionally, β can be 0.25, certainly, in actual application, can according to be actually needed set β value,
The embodiment of the present invention is not especially limited to this.
Optionally, the gamma values before the flex point of pending image can be determined according to equation below two:
Wherein, a is adjustment parameter, a1For first threshold, a2For Second Threshold.
Optionally, a1Can be 0.4, a2It can be 07, certainly, in actual application, can be set according to being actually needed
Put a1And a2Value, the embodiment of the present invention is not especially limited to this.
